Halifax, West Yorkshire has a population of 82,056 according to the 2001 census. It a popular centre of the UK's woolen manufacture largely in the fifteenth century and onwards. Halifax, West Yorkshire is also famous for its Mackintosh chocolate and world famous toffee which is now owned by Nestlé.

The Halifax parish Church dates back to the early 12h century and has because been devoted to St John the Baptist. In 1765 William Herschel was the church's first organist how also the first person to uncover a planet that was latter called Uranus. Halifax was also notoriously well-known for the Halifax Gibbet which is a early type of what we now call the guillotine and was used to execute criminals discovered guilty however the gibbet was used last in 1650. There is a street named following this cruel execution tool and there is a tall replica erected at the original site.

Most recently Halifax has lend its name to a bank i.e. Halifax plc which originally began as a building society. Halifax is also a twin town with its counterpart Aachen in German. Halifax is regarded as a fantastic place for these people who want to get a feel of England's history and culture.

In 1848 Halifax was incorporated below as a municipal borough below the 1835 Municipal Corporations Act. In 1889 it became the County Borough. Halifax has been the administrative centre for the Metropolitan district of Calderdale since 1974.

Halifax is also home to a series of old and historic churches many of which had been restored as recently as the first half of the twenty century. The Halifax museum is home to every thing that is a part of Halifax's history along with a number of paintings. Also a show of the notorious Gibbet's blade which is also a very well-liked attraction.
